1. Submit Undergraduate Application for Admission
Students may either apply online or with the paper application (PDF) (if using a fee waiver, check or money order).
2. Submit Non-Refundable Application Fee of $60.00.
Online applications are processed only when accompanied by fee through credit card or checking account system.
Paper applications are processed only when accompanied by an official fee waiver form, check or money order.
3. Submit Test Scores Electronically.
Applicants must submit either SAT or ACT scores electronically.
Submit SAT scores through Collegeboard.
Submit ACT scores through ACT.
4. Submit Official High School Transcripts. High schools must send transcripts through official mail or electronically through GAcollege411. A final official transcript must also be sent after graduation. Calculation of GPA is based on core academic classes only.
